MEMO — Receiving Site, Dunmere Yard

The Q3 stock-count ledger from the Farrowby warehouse travels by courier this Thursday. It is the original signed copy and the sole record carrying the auditor's wet-ink attestations, so handle it with particular care. The ledger ships in a rigid document tube, sealed at both ends; seals must be intact on arrival. Photograph the tube before opening, log the time received, and move it straight to the finance cabinet. Do not photocopy any pages. The courier hand-over instruction follows immediately below.

drop instructions, hahip-badug: the quenox ralath courier leaves the kaseth fraiel rusiel tameth belys istdor ralion giliel ledger at gate 7830 under passcode 165413

Ticket: Config drift — GiftNote receipt mailer

For the weekly sync: the donation-receipt mailer (GiftNote) in prod has drifted from what's in the repo. Someone hand-edited retry counts and the send window during the year-end rush and never backported the change. Result: staging sends receipts immediately while prod batches them hourly, which confused QA last week. Proposal: adopt the prod values as canonical, commit them, and re-enable the drift alarm. For reference, the current live values on prod are listed below.

config for baduf-yajep:
[druax]
host = druax.qorvelsys.corp
user = druax_svc
database = druax_prod

### Account Recovery — Crashloom Plugin Portal

If your plugin account for the Crashloom crash-report pipeline gets locked (usually after too many failed symbol-upload attempts), don't open a new account — your dSYM mappings won't carry over. Instead, run the recovery flow from the plugin console. It verifies your plugin manifest, then prompts for the recovery passphrase below.

recovery phrase for kajep-kagag: quenwyn-fendor-frador

Ticket: PAY-4412 — expired credentials breaking integration tests

The flaky runs in the Coinrail payments suite trace back to an expired key for the internal Ledgerbox sandbox, not timing issues. Tests pass locally with a fresh credential. Action: update the CI secret, then re-enable the nightly suite. Rotation completed this morning; old key revoked. The replacement sandbox key is below.

app token of kagap-tafog = vxb7-1L6kA2y